cicada

ci·ca·da

cicada

 
pronunciation:
sih keI d [or] sih ka d
features:
Word Combinations (noun), Word Explorer
part of speech: noun
inflections: cicadae, cicadas
definition: a large insect with a stout body and two pairs of thin, clear wings. The male cicada makes a loud, shrill noise.
